Vitamin B12 deficiency is often overlooked because its symptoms can develop slowly and may be mistaken for other health issues. However, if left unaddressed, B12 deficiency can lead to more serious health problems. Here are some signs of vitamin B12 deficiency that people often ignore:
1. Fatigue and Weakness
- Feeling unusually tired or weak, even after a full night’s rest, is one of the most common early signs. This happens because B12 is crucial for producing red blood cells that transport oxygen throughout the body.
2. Pale or Jaundiced Skin
- B12 deficiency can cause anemia, which leads to pale or yellowish skin due to a lack of healthy red blood cells. The skin may also appear blotchy or pale due to poor circulation.
3. Tingling or Numbness
- One of the more alarming signs of B12 deficiency is tingling or numbness in the hands, feet, or legs. This is due to nerve damage that occurs when B12 is deficient. It can also cause a “pins and needles” sensation.
